METHODS, SYSTEMS, AND APPARATUS FOR ENABLING AND MANAGING QUANTUM NETWORKS

    Abstract: Centralized quantum capability management may be provided. A quantum network architecture may include a centralized quantum network manager. A quantum policy management may be controlled by quantum network manager. Quantum capability registration, solicitation, subscription, and discovery may be provided. Centralized quantum connection creation and management may be provided. Efficient quantum link layer services may be provided.

    METHODS AND APPARATUSES FOR ENABLING MULTI-HOST MULTIPATH SECURE TRANSPORT WITH QUIC

    Abstract: Methods and apparatuses for enabling multi-host multipath secure transport with Quick User Datagram Protocol (UDP) Connections (QUIC) are described herein. A method performed by a client endpoint may involve sending, to a network node, a request to establish a QUIC connection with a destination endpoint, the request to establish the QUIC connection including a flow identifier (ID). The method may involve receiving, from the network node, a response including an indication that the request to establish the QUIC connection with the destination endpoint is accepted. The method may involve encapsulating inner QUIC packetized data within outer QUIC packetized data, the inner QUIC packetized data including the flow ID. The method may involve sending, to the network node, the outer QUIC packetized data for forwarding toward the destination endpoint based on the flow ID.

    TRANSPARENT RELOCATION OF MEC APPLICATION INSTANCES BETWEEN 5G DEVICES AND MEC HOSTS

    Abstract: Method, systems, and devices for transparent relocatable application instance deployment are described. A method performed by a Wireless Transmit/Receive Unit may comprise transmitting, to a Multi-access Edge Computing (MEC) system, a first message including a request to deploy the relocatable application instance at a target. The method may comprise receiving a second message including an indication to establish communication with the application instance and a Transparent Instance Relocation Session Identifier (TIRSI) and establishing, based on the second message, communication with the relocatable application instance at the target. The method may comprise transmitting a third message including a request for relocation of the application instance to another target. The method may comprise receiving a fourth message including an indication to establish communication with a relocated application instance at the another target and the TIRSI and establishing, based on the fourth message, communication with the relocated application instance at the another target.
